If you have not yet subscribed to the "60-second Science" video-cast... do so now. These are great examples of how teachers can effectively use video for instruction.
I have not tried this kind of video presentation... yet. However, applications like iShowU, SnapzProX, or ScreenFlow are your likely software co-conspirators to get a project completed.
What's particularly appealing is way they integrate the Mac OS, various applications, and the iSight video of themselves speaking. The computer suddenly becomes a complete, and seamless, teaching tool. Great stuff!
